Leveraged and Acquisition Finance

Responding to competitive tensions and regulatory challenges, the leveraged finance market is constantly evolving. Direct lending also continues to grow.

The leveraged finance team at Hogan Lovells has extensive experience advising bilateral and syndicates/clubs of lenders around the world on senior and subordinated facilities. Our global network means we can cover deals across each of the world's key financial centres.

We have been at the forefront of the direct lending market since it was established in Europe, advising debt funds for many years on unitranche and other types of direct lending products (including first loss/second loss, second lien, and PIK), and banks providing working capital and other facilities alongside term debt.

Of course, our team also advises sponsors and corporate borrowers on the full range of leveraged transactions including take-privates, bids, leveraged recapitalizations, and leveraged buyouts.
